I completed the challenge but feel like I may have done many things sub-optimally, feedback on how to do these better would be greatly appreicated!
The starting project has images in two directories: mobile and desktop, but I only referenced the desktop images. Am I meant to be using a switching method of sorts that references different images for different screen sizes? If so in the HTML or CSS?
Similarly, I couldn't get the images to fill the entire Bootstrap grid cell. My solution was to place the image into the CSS class of a div and use the background-image property with background-size: cover. But this feels like hiding HTML elements in the CSS. Is there a better way?
